About 2-3 years ago I installed an Omori 45mm electronic boost gauge in my instrument cluster, the same way that many others have done it.
90% of the time it is great and reads perfectly, but for as long as I can remember there has always been an intermittent issue which I ignored most of the time.
- Normally the initial calibration sweep will be fine and the gauge will behave perfectly while driving for a while, but sometimes it will lose calibration while driving, ie. while driving I'll suddenly notice that the gauge is no longer at the correct value (the needle is always too
high when this happens). The needle still moves normally after this, just at the wrong spot. Often I don't notice it straight away because I'm not constantly looking at the boost gauge, but it
seems to happen most often after high boost (20-24psi).
- Once it goes bad it stays bad until turning the key off. Sometimes the calibration sweep will behave incorrectly (correct range but with an offset) when turning the key back on after this. I've never figured out the exact steps to get it back to normal, but it always fixes itself eventually.
- After the trackday I noticed that there was a new problem where the initial calibration sweep was especially bad. The sweep would start and stop at inconsistent locations, with a narrower sweep range than normal, and the needle didn't move at a constant rate during the sweep either.
